Warning Signs You Need Restaurant Water Damage Restoration

Ignoring water damage in your restaurant can lead to costly repairs and even health hazards. Catching these signs early can save you money and prevent bigger problems. Here are some warning signs you need restaurant water damage restoration:

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away

Strong, persistent odors can be a sign of water damage or mold growth. If you notice a musty smell in your restaurant, don’t ignore it. Our team can help you identify the source of the odor and provide a solution.

Water Stains on the Ceiling or Walls

Water stains on your ceiling or walls can be a sign of a leak or water damage. If you notice water stains, contact us immediately to assess the damage and provide a solution.

Warped or Buckled Flooring

Warped or buckled flooring can be a sign of water damage or excessive moisture. If you notice any damage to your flooring, don’t wait. Our team can help you repair or replace your flooring.

Discolored or Peeling Paint

Discolored or peeling paint can be a sign of water damage or moisture issues. If you notice any changes in your paint, contact us to assess the damage and provide a solution.

Unusual Sounds or Leaks

Unusual sounds or leaks can be a sign of water damage or a malfunctioning appliance. If you notice any unusual sounds or leaks, contact us immediately to assess the damage and provide a solution.

Visible Signs of Mold or Mildew

Visible signs of mold or mildew can be a sign of water damage or excessive moisture. If you notice any mold or mildew, don’t wait. Our team can help you identify the source of the issue and provide a solution.

Restaurant Water Damage Restoration vs. DIY: When to Call a Professional

Situation DIY? Call a Pro? Why
Small water spill (less than 1 gallon) Yes No You can likely clean up the spill yourself with some towels and a mop.
Large water spill (more than 1 gallon) No Yes A large water spill can cause significant damage and needs specialized equipment to clean and dry the affected area.
Water damage to electrical systems or appliances No Yes Water damage to electrical systems or appliances can be hazardous and needs the expertise of a professional to safely repair or replace.
Visible signs of mold or mildew No Yes Mold and mildew can cause serious health hazards and needs specialized equipment and expertise to safely remove and prevent further growth.
Water damage to structural parts (walls, ceiling, etc.) No Yes Water damage to structural parts can cause significant safety hazards and needs the expertise of a professional to safely repair or replace.

Restaurant Water Damage Restoration Cost in Dumont, NJ

The cost of restaurant water damage restoration can vary depending on the severity and size of the affected area. Here are some estimated costs for different aspects of the restoration process:

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Water removal and drying $500 – $2,500 Size of affected area, severity of damage, and local conditions
Sanitizing and dehumidification $200 – $1,000 Size of affected area, severity of damage, and type of equipment used
Reconstruction and repair $1,000 – $5,000 Size of affected area, severity of damage, and type of materials used
Final inspection and clearance $100 – $500 Size of affected area and complexity of the job
